How does the quality of digital compare to film?

0

It compares very well. The quality of a great film generated photograph depends on the same principles as a great photograph generated by digital capture. The skill of the photographer in artistry, the mastery of lighting and equipment, and a reliable lab are all paramount issues regardless of the source of image capture. In the case of digital, the photographer needs a high degree of computer mastery and considerable skill in the photo software industry standard, Adobe Photoshop. When you can see beautiful photographs from film and digital sitting side by side in the same size and not be able to tell which camera system produced them, then your choice is based on preference and the skill of the photographer, not because one camera system is better than the other.
